package org.locationtech.jts.coverage;

import org.locationtech.jts.geom.Geometry;
import org.locationtech.jts.geom.GeometryCollection;
import org.locationtech.jts.geom.GeometryFactory;

/**
 * Unions a polygonal coverage in an efficient way.
 * <p>
 * Valid polygonal coverage topology allows merging polygons in a very efficient way.
 * 
 * @author Martin Davis
 *
 */
public class CoverageUnion {
  /**
   * Unions a polygonal coverage.
   * 
   * @param coverage the polygons in the coverage
   * @return the union of the coverage polygons
   */
  public static Geometry union(Geometry[] coverage) {
    // union of an empty coverage is null, since no factory is available
    if (coverage.length == 0)
      return null;
    
    GeometryFactory geomFact = coverage[0].getFactory();
    GeometryCollection geoms = geomFact.createGeometryCollection(coverage);
    return org.locationtech.jts.operation.overlayng.CoverageUnion.union(geoms);
  }
}
